What causes FPS drop in most reviewed Steam games and how can I fix it?

FPS drop often stems from outdated drivers, insufficient hardware, or unoptimized in-game settings. Ensure your graphics drivers are up to date. Lower graphical settings like resolution or shadow quality. Close background applications. Sometimes a game patch or a clean driver reinstallation can provide a stuttering fix. Check system requirements too.

How to reduce Ping and Lag in online multiplayer reviewed games on Steam?

Reducing Ping involves ensuring a stable internet connection, preferably wired Ethernet over Wi-Fi. Close bandwidth-heavy applications. Choose game servers geographically closer to you. Sometimes, checking your router settings or contacting your ISP can also help minimize lag. An optimized network setup is crucial for smooth online play.

Titans of Feedback Exploring Most Reviewed Games on Steam

When we talk about the most reviewed games on Steam, several titles immediately come to mind. These are the giants, the ones that have shaped generations of players. Counter-Strike Global Offensive, for example, boasts millions of reviews. Its competitive FPS gameplay and strategic depth have kept it relevant for years. Another powerhouse is Dota 2, a MOBA that demands immense skill and teamwork. These games thrive on their dedicated communities and ongoing competitive scenes. Their enduring popularity ensures a constant stream of new and updated reviews.

Then there are the epic RPGs like The Elder Scrolls V Skyrim or Grand Theft Auto V. These titles offer vast open worlds and rich narratives. Players spend countless hours exploring their detailed environments. The sheer breadth of content encourages extensive discussion and review. Even indie darlings, such as Terraria or Stardew Valley, have amassed impressive review counts. They offer addictive gameplay loops and a strong sense of community. These examples highlight the diverse appeal of highly reviewed games.

Factors Contributing to Immense Review Counts

Several critical factors contribute to a game reaching astronomical review numbers. Longevity is perhaps the most significant. Games that remain popular for years naturally accumulate more feedback. Constant updates, new content, and active developer engagement fuel this longevity. When developers address issues like Ping or FPS drop, players feel heard. This positive interaction encourages them to update their reviews. A game that evolves with its community tends to thrive.

Another key factor is accessibility and broad appeal. Games that can run on various PC setups attract more players. This larger player base naturally translates into more reviews. Strong multiplayer components are also crucial, fostering social interaction. Players love discussing their experiences with friends and strangers online. The ability to share memorable moments often leads directly to reviews. Finally, consistent marketing and community events keep a game in the public eye. This sustained visibility ensures a steady flow of new players and fresh opinions.
